  • The cooperation process between customized toner processing and OEM processing usually includes the following steps:

    Pre communication and requirement confirmation

    Customer consultation: Customers contact the OEM company through phone, email, or in person to understand their production capacity, product range, processing flow, and other basic information. They also express their customized needs for toner, such as product efficacy, ingredients, packaging design, order quantity, etc.

    Provide samples: If the customer has ready-made toner samples, they can be provided to the processing company for a more intuitive understanding of customer needs, product analysis, and evaluation.

    Requirement confirmation: Based on the customer's requirements and sample analysis results, the outsourcing enterprise further communicates with the customer to clarify the specific requirements of the product, including ingredients, efficacy, specifications, packaging form, delivery time, price, etc., and forms a detailed requirement document.

    Product development and formula design

    R&D plan formulation: The R&D team of the contract manufacturing enterprise develops a product R&D plan based on customer needs, combined with their own technical strength and experience, including selecting suitable raw materials, determining formula ratios, designing production processes, etc.

    Sample trial production: According to the research and development plan, a small number of samples are trial produced for quality testing and performance testing to ensure that the product meets customer requirements and relevant standards.

    Sample confirmation: Provide trial samples to customers for trial and confirmation. Customers provide feedback based on the trial results. If adjustments are needed, the R&D team optimizes the formula and process until the customer is satisfied and confirms the final sample.

    Signing contracts and making payments

    Contract signing: After both parties reach an agreement on the details of the cooperation, a formal processing contract is signed to clarify the rights and obligations of both parties, including product specifications, quantity, price, delivery time, quality standards, intellectual property ownership, confidentiality clauses, and other contents.

    Payment of advance payment: The customer shall pay a certain percentage of advance payment to the contract processing enterprise as funds for initiating the project in accordance with the contract.

    Raw material procurement and packaging design

    Raw material procurement: Processing companies purchase high-quality raw materials based on confirmed formulas and production plans, and conduct strict quality inspections to ensure that the raw materials meet the requirements.

    Packaging Design and Procurement: Customers are responsible for providing product packaging design solutions or entrusting processing companies to carry out packaging design. After the design is completed, the outsourcing enterprise purchases packaging materials according to the design requirements, such as bottle bodies, bottle caps, labels, paper boxes, etc., and conducts quality acceptance.

    Production processing and quality control

    Production arrangement: The outsourcing enterprise arranges production tasks based on contract orders and production plans, ensuring sufficient and coordinated resources such as production equipment and personnel.

    Production process control: Strictly follow established production processes and quality standards during the production process, monitor and record each production link, and ensure the stability and consistency of product quality.

    Quality inspection: After the product is produced, a comprehensive quality inspection is conducted, including appearance, odor, pH value, active ingredient content, microbial indicators, etc., to ensure that the product meets national standards and customer requirements. Only products that pass the inspection can proceed to the next stage.

    Product packaging and shipping

    Product packaging: Packaging the tested toner according to customer requirements, including filling, labeling, packaging, etc., to ensure that the packaging is exquisite, firm, and meets product positioning and transportation requirements.

    Shipment arrangement: Based on the delivery location and time specified by the customer, arrange logistics shipment and provide timely logistics information to the customer for tracking the transportation status of the goods.

    after-sale service

    Product after-sales support: Contract processing enterprises provide customers with product after-sales service, including answering customers' questions about product use, storage, transportation, etc., and handling customer feedback on product quality issues.

    Long term cooperation maintenance: Maintain good communication and cooperative relationships with customers, understand their market needs and product sales situation, provide customers with product improvement and upgrade suggestions, and jointly promote product marketing and sales.
